Background
U-turn is a thriving non-profit that exists to equip homeless people with the skills to overcome homelessness. Founded in 1997, we believe that every homeless individual is intrinsically valuable and should have access to an effective pathway to address their physical, spiritual and emotional needs so they can leave the streets and become a long-term productive member of society.
To help people overcome homelessness we operate a phased approach that includes addiction rehabilitation, counselling, life-skills training and sheltered work placement in one of our social enterprises. Through this process, the programme inculcates a healthy work ethic, furnishes modern job skills and gives 18-24 months of real work experience so that individuals can be gainfully employed in the modern South African economy.
Our graduates enter the open market employment and show an above 85% long term success rate! We are actively working to expand to more locations in Cape Town and across South Africa.
Social Enterprises
Actual work-experience largely takes place within our social enterprises. U-turn’s social enterprises comprise an extensive retail network connected to our Charity Stores as well as other companies owned by, or in partnership with, U-turn.
Key areas of responsibility
New Store Setup & Expansion – Oversee the layout design, planning, setup, and regulatory compliance (permits, licenses and inspections) for new coffee shop locations.
Supplier & Vendor Management – Establish supplier relationships (e.g. for coffee, food, cups, equipment, furniture and other essentials), procure required equipment, and develop a menu (pastries & muffins etc) that aligns with brand, meets customer preferences and ensures pricing aligns with financial goals.
Staff recruitment & team development – Recruit, on-board and train coffee shop staff while fostering a strong team culture and professional development.
Training – create and oversee delivery of a comprehensive training programme for new staff and U-turn Champions to take place after basic Red Band training done.
Operational Systems & Efficiency – Set up and implement POS systems, streamline workflows, and manage inventory to optimize daily operations.
Marketing & Launch Strategy – Ensure café branding is consistent across all touchpoints, plan and execute pre-launch marketing campaigns and grand opening events to drive customer engagement, support ongoing marketing activities.
Financial Oversight & Budgeting – Create detailed budgets for setup phase, track expenses – managing to budget, and set realistic revenue goals to ensure financial sustainability.
Health, Safety & Compliance – Ensure all locations meet health, safety, and food regulations while training staff on safety protocols.
Business Growth – Build a successful and sustainable business by identifying opportunities for business growth, operational improvement, and customer experience enhancements.
